Tips for Buying A Middle-Market Business In Fairfield, CT

Conduct Thorough Local Market Research

Before making any offer, invest time in understanding the Fairfield, CT business environment. Analyze economic conditions, prevailing industry trends, and demand within the area. Fairfield’s middle market includes a diverse array of industries, from professional services to manufacturing. Review local demographics, regional competitors, and potential for future growth. Tap into Fairfield’s robust local business network—chambers of commerce and regional business groups—to gain insights and access valuable data that can impact your deal.

Assess the Business’s Financial Health and Operations

A diligent review of the company's financial records is critical to making a sound investment. Examine at least three years of financial statements, tax returns, and cash flow reports. Scrutinize key performance indicators like EBITDA, customer concentration, and recurring revenue streams. Beyond the numbers, evaluate the operational systems, employee structure, and any existing contractual obligations. In Fairfield’s competitive market, a strong operational foundation will minimize risks and set the stage for a smoother transition post-acquisition.

Engage Qualified Local Advisors

In Fairfield, CT, working with a team of experienced advisors—such as CPAs, attorneys, and business brokers familiar with the middle market—can make a substantial difference. These professionals can help with due diligence, identify potential red flags, and assist with valuation and negotiations. Local experts are also well-versed in Connecticut’s legal and regulatory environment, helping you avoid costly pitfalls and streamline the purchase process. Leveraging their guidance ensures your acquisition is legally compliant and strategically sound.
